Situated in the picturesque village of Skenfrith and offering convenient access to the nearby market towns of Abergavenny, Ross on Wye and Monmouth is this Grade II listed former vicarage. The present accommodation boasts a beautiful Georgian facade but the main body of the home dates back to the 16th Century, as the vicarage is mentioned as far back as 1563 in Skenfrith. In the 1901 census, the property was identified as being owned by a local farmer, William J Philpotts. It has been in private ownership since and the current layout was formed and created at the start of the 21st century.
